Enchanter's Nightshade is a Starsky/Hutch story by Terri Beckett.

It was published in Code 7 #3 and is archived online.

Fan Comments

2000

And another good example of a story that could not be anything but a slash story is Terri Beckett's incredible "Enchanter's Nightshade" which I just recently posted [at The Pits Archive].

This story may have one of the most incredible uses of language of any SH story I've ever read. Again, for those of you a bit timid about slash, this is a great story to look at as it is devoid of sexual situations, and yet can only be a slash story. It's incredible. I wish I could write like this. I think both these stories perfectly illustrate the difference between slash and other forms of story-telling. They're both brief, and I think anyone can read them and appreciate them. [1]
